Green Flag flying for Cefn Fforest and Pengam Eco-Park

News | Richard Gurner | Published: 17:00, Monday December 17th, 2012.

Cefn Fforest and Pengam Eco-Park has been awarded a prestigious Green Flag Community Award by Keep Wales Tidy.

The award presented by the Minister for the Environment and Sustainable Development, John Griffiths AM on November 22, recognises high quality green spaces managed by voluntary and community groups and forms part of the Green Flag Award scheme that sets a national standard for quality parks and green spaces.

Cefn Forest and Pengam Eco-Park is run in partnership with Caerphilly County Borough Council, the Gwent Association of Voluntary Organisations, Groundwork Caerphilly and Friends of the Eco-Park and is Wales’ only community run Eco-Park.

Cllr David Poole, cabinet member for community and leisure services, said: “Our borough has a wide and varied range of green spaces, and it is wonderful to see the hard work of community groups and partnerships with the council being commended.”
